Working people in this country are being squeezed more than ever, while corporate profits soar. Cuomo raised the minimum wage earlier this year but at 9$/hr by 2016, it is too little, too late. Cuomo’s bill discriminates against tipped workers and pits younger workers against older workers by subsidizing corporations to hire young workers. On top of all of that, this bill makes no mention of enforcement of labor laws.
